“Treball per racons”


ZER Ports-Algars

Why to work with corners?


• To treat the variety of levels in 3rd
cycle.
• To work in an active way.
• To take advantage of different
materials.

Objectives
• To improve the oral comprehension and production.
• To use English as much as possible in and out the classroom.
• To accept mistakes as a way of learning.
• To create different situations to use English, giving tools
and materials to use it.
• To value the knowledge of foreign languages as a tool to
communicate among people.
• To enjoy English and the English classroom.
English Corners
Use your brain, use your pen!
. Grammar activities
. Phonetics and spelling

Listen and play, what a funny game!


. Speaking games
. Vocabulary

Computer’s corner!
. On-line games
. CD Rom

Books, books and more books!


. Reading
. Writing books

How to select the activities


in each corner
The activities must:
. Work the four skills: listening, speaking, reading and
writing.
. Allow the child to be autonomous.
. Self-correction.
. Take into account the pupils’ level.
. Motivating.
. Related with the contents worked in class.
. Work in group and couples.
Experience assessment
. Allows to attend the variety: adapting strategies
and sources to the characteristics, rhythms and
necessities of the pupils.
. Allows to take advantage of materials, routines
and linguistic skills related with games.
. Allows the autonomy: organisation, opinion, time
distribution, responsibility, self-correction.
. Allows the interaction.
. Motivating attitude.
